NW Washington | The main thing that determines apple varieties is the market. Old varieties, like the McIntosh and the Red Delicious, do not fare well in the current market.
Now it is HoneyCrisp, Gala, Granny Smith, and a few others that are on the shelf at the grocery store. The customer is always right.
Overseas markets are critical for apple growers in Washington, and tariffs are not helping. | |
